This year we celebrate a remarkable milestone—the 10th Anniversary of the Chopin IN The City Festival, taking place February 20th – March 1st, 2026, across Chicago, with a performance in Madison, WI.
For the past decade, the festival has brought together world-class musicians, artists, and performers to reimagine Fryderyk Chopin’s legacy through jazz, classical, folk, dance, theater, and visual art. What began as a vision is now a tradition that bridges cultures and generations, honoring Chopin’s genius while inspiring new creativity.
The 10th edition promises to live up to this milestone, featuring international stars alongside some of Chicago’s top musicians. Highlights include Hershey Felder’s acclaimed Monsieur Chopin at the Harris Theater, performances by the Jaroslaw Bester Quartet, Atom String Quartet, Jim Gailloreto Group, Katie Ernst, Matt Ulery Quintet, and Grazyna Auguscik Group, plus family favorites like Painting Chopin. The festival concludes with innovative performances by the Quin Kirchner Quartet and the Rob Clearfield Quartet.
